The TechCrunch website reported on March 31 that Niantic is settling a class-action lawsuit brought against the company seeking monetary damages to recover travel expenses for Niantic’s Pokémon GO Fest event last July.
Niantic held the event for its Pokémon GO game at Grant Park in Chicago on July 22.
Niantic offered refunds for the price of admission, PokéCoins worth US$100, and the Lugia Pokémon.
